The 12 modules (with all 144 chapters)

Module 1. Map Your Dashboard Dependencies
Identify every data source, owner, and refresh trigger feeding your current dashboards. Document handoff points and failure modes.
12 chapters in this module
  1. List all live dashboard variants
  2. Trace each data field origin
  3. Name every data owner
  4. Log refresh frequency per source
  5. Flag manual intervention points
  6. Document version storage paths
  7. Identify primary stakeholder roles
  8. Note common last-minute requests
  9. Track audit trail gaps
  10. Highlight formatting inconsistencies
  11. Record toolchain limitations
  12. Prioritize most unstable elements
Module 2. Design the Core Data Layer
Build a centralized, versioned data repository that pulls inputs automatically and serves as the single source of truth.
